# 数电发票快速申请红字信息及自动红冲
# 接口说明
如果出现交易失败或退货等情况,开发者可通过此接口快速申请红字信息表以及自动红冲已经开具的数电蓝票,通过回调地址返回红冲后的结果。此接口由申请红字信息表、自动下载红字信息表以及红冲等多个接口合成。
# 地址
/tax-api/invoice/red/quick/v1
# 请求参数
说明:如果既传了order_sn也传了order_id则以order_sn为准
| 参数名称 | 类型 | 必填 | 最大长度 | 描述 | 示例 |
|---|---|---|---|---|---|
| invoices | list | 是 | 红冲发票信息 | ||
| invoices.seller_taxpayer_num | string | 是 | 20 | 销方纳税人识别号(销方票面信息):即统一社会信用代码(一般是15、17、18、20位长度位数字或大写字母,字母I、O、S、V、Z除外) | 91469027MA5RH09M0R |
| invoices.callback_url | string | 是 | 500 | 发票结果回传地址:接收平台推送的开票结果消息地址,可参见【开票结果异步通知】 | 开发者服务器地址 |
| invoices.order_sn | string | 否 | 21 | 高灯方商户订单号:开发者商户订单号对应的高灯方商户订单唯一标识((开具蓝票时返回值) 此字段与order_id不能同时为空 | 6590128277141372177 |
| invoices.order_id | string | 否 | 64 | 商户订单号:开发者接入方业务订单唯一标识(开具蓝票开具时填入值) 此字段与order_sn不能同时为空 | gd_1904242006002627690 |
| invoices.apply_reason | string | 是 | 64 | 申请原因(全电发票只支持销方申请) 销方申请: 2、对应以下两个理由中的其中一个: 开票有误购买方拒收;开票有误等原因尚未交付 3、销货退回 4、服务中止 5、销售折让 | 传空默认为2 |
# 响应参数
说明:响应参数为list
| 字段 | 类型 | 必须 | 备注 |
|---|---|---|---|
| state | int | 是 | 红冲状态 1:已提交成功【开票结果会通过异步通知,开发者可以通过查询接口手动进行查询】 3:提交失败或已红冲 |
| message | int | 是 | 提交红冲描述 |
| order_sn | int | 是 | 高灯方商户订单号:开发者商户订单号对应的高灯方商户订单唯一标识((开具蓝票时返回值) |
| invoice_id | int | 是 | 高灯红票发票唯一标识 |
# 请求示例
{
"invoices":[{
"seller_taxpayer_num":"111112222233333",
"callback_url":"http://test.feehi.com/sign/mock/invoice-callback.php",
"order_sn":"6555407740980870214"
}]
}
# 响应示例
{
"code": 0,
"data": [
{
"state": 1,
"message": "",
"order_sn": "6555407740980870214",
"invoice_id": "6555408438640385099"
}
],
"message": ""
}